Vitreous hemorrhage can be treated with medication such as Yunnan Baiyao to stop bleeding or surgery such as vitrectomy.
For vitreous hemorrhage caused by retinal detachment, diabetic retinopathy, etc., the first step is to determine the extent and severity of hemorrhage and whether the hemorrhage has stopped. For cases with small amount of hemorrhage and hemorrhage has been stopped, the main measure is to wait for self-absorption under clinical observation, and Yunnan Baiyao and other medicines can be used to stop the hemorrhage, but the effect needs to be proved.
In addition, for trauma, retinal detachment and other primary causes of vitreous hemorrhage, as well as for cases where self-absorption of hemorrhage is not obvious after 2-3 months of observation, vitrectomy and other surgical treatments can be performed in due course.
It is recommended that for sudden onset of vitreous hemorrhage, it is necessary to consult a doctor in a timely manner, improve fundus photography and other auxiliary examinations, and then choose the appropriate treatment under the guidance of the doctor’s advice according to the specific circumstances.
